#1AEAAC Color

#1AEAAC is rgb(26, 234, 172) in RGB, hsl(162, 83%, 51%) in HSL, and about cmyk(89%, 0%, 26%, 8%) in CMYK. It has no registered color name of its own — the closest is Spearmint (#4FE7B0), clearly related but distinguishable side by side at ΔE 7.8. Black text is the more readable choice on this background.

What #1AEAAC Is Called

Most hex codes have no name: there are 16.7 million of them and a few thousand registered names. These are the named colors nearest to #1AEAAC, ordered by CIE76 distance in CIELAB. Anything under about ΔE 2 is a difference most people cannot see.

Text Contrast & Accessibility

WCAG 2.2 contrast ratios for text on a #1AEAAC background. AA requires 4.5:1 for normal text and 3:1 for large text; AAA requires 7:1. Contrast is one check, not a full accessibility review.

#1AEAAC Frequently Asked Questions

What color is #1AEAAC?

#1AEAAC is a mid-tone green — rgb(26, 234, 172) in RGB and hsl(162, 83%, 51%) in HSL. It carries no registered color name of its own; the closest named color is Spearmint (#4FE7B0), which is clearly related but distinguishable side by side at a CIE76 distance of 7.8.

What is the RGB value of #1AEAAC?

#1AEAAC is rgb(26, 234, 172) — red 26, green 234, and blue 172 on the 0-255 scale.

What is the CMYK value of #1AEAAC?

#1AEAAC converts to approximately cmyk(89%, 0%, 26%, 8%). CMYK output is a mathematical approximation for planning; confirm production print colors with your printer and ICC profile.

Should text on #1AEAAC be black or white?

Black text is the more readable choice. #1AEAAC scores 1.57:1 against white and 13.41:1 against black, and WCAG 2.2 asks for at least 4.5:1 for normal body text.

Can I write #1AEAAC as a CSS color keyword?

No. #1AEAAC is not one of the CSS color keywords, so it has to be written as a hex, rgb() or hsl() value. The closest keyword is mediumspringgreen (#00FA9A) at a CIE76 distance of 17.93, which is visibly different.
